LIGHTING SYSTEM SERVICE
HEADLIGHT ADJUSTMENT
1. Place the vehicle on a level surface with the headlight
approximately 25 ft. (7.6 m) from a wall.
2. Measure the distance from the floor to the center of
the headlight (X
1
) and make a mark on the wall at the
same height (X
2
).
3. With the machine in Park, start the engine and turn
the headlight switch to the LOW position.
4. The most intense part of the LOW beam headlight
beam should be aimed 8 in (20 cm) below the mark
placed on the wall in Step 2.
NOTICE
Rider weight must be included in the seat while
performing this procedure.
5. Adjust the beam to the desired position by loosening
or tightening the three adjustment screws
q
and
moving the lamp to the appropriate height.
6. Adjust the beam to the desired position. Repeat the
procedure to adjust the other headlight.
WARNING
Due to the nature of light utility vehicles and where they
are operated, headlight lenses become dirty. Frequent
washing is necessary to maintain lighting quality. Riding
with poor lighting can result in severe injury or death.
HEADLIGHT BULB REPLACEMENT
1. Locate the bulb on the back side of the headlight
housing through the wheel well.
2. Disconnect the harness from the bulb. Be sure to pull
on the connector, not on the wiring.
3. Turn the bulb counterclockwise (when viewing from
back of headlight) and remove it from the headlight
housing.
4. Install the new bulb into the housing and rotate it
clockwise 90° to lock it in place.
NOTICE
Make sure the tab on the bulb locates properly in the
housing.
